1. DIY Vintage Map Coasters

Find inspiration on Pinterest

Protect your surfaces with a touch of wanderlust! These DIY vintage map coasters are perfect for commemorating favorite travel destinations or dreaming of future adventures. Simply cut your chosen map sections, apply them to plain coasters using decoupage medium (like Mod Podge), and seal them for durability. They make fantastic personalized gifts for fellow travel enthusiasts.

2. Vintage Map Bangle

Discover this chic map bangle idea

Adorn your wrist with a unique piece of jewelry that tells a story. Creating a vintage map bangle involves cutting thin strips of your map and carefully adhering them to a plain wooden or plastic bangle using a strong adhesive or decoupage. A final coat of clear sealant or resin will give it a beautiful, durable finish. This accessory is a stylish nod to your love for exploration.

3. Glass Map Necklace

See how to make a glass map necklace

Keep a special place close to your heart, quite literally, with a DIY glass map necklace. This project typically uses small glass cabochons and map cutouts. Adhere a tiny piece of map, perhaps highlighting a significant city or region, to the back of the glass cabochon using a clear adhesive. Once dry, attach a bail to the cabochon to create a charming and meaningful pendant.

4. DIY Globe Garland

Get inspired for a DIY globe garland

Perfect for a travel-themed party, a going-away celebration, or simply as whimsical room decor, a DIY globe garland is a simple yet impactful craft. Cut map sections into small circles, fold them, and then glue several folded circles together to form miniature 3D globes. String these globes along a thread or twine to create a captivating decoration that celebrates the world.

10. Map Platter

Explore this interesting map platter idea

An ordinary platter can become an extraordinary decorative piece or serving tray with the addition of an old map. Carefully adhere a map section to the surface of a ceramic or glass platter using decoupage glue, then seal it with a food-safe resin or a clear coat if it’s purely for decorative use. It’s perfect for serving appetizers or simply as a stylish catch-all for keys and jewelry.

16. Shiny Map Magnets

Learn to make shiny map magnets

Tired of generic magnets? Craft a batch of shiny map magnets to personalize your fridge or magnetic board. Cut small circular or square sections from your maps, then adhere them to the back of flat glass gems or cabochons using clear glue. Once dry, attach small magnets to the back of the glass. These are incredibly easy to make and offer a bright pop of color and personality.

21. Map Binder Clips

View map binder clip ideas

Bored with plain black binder clips? Give your office supplies a vibrant upgrade with map binder clips! Cut tiny strips or squares of map paper, apply a thin layer of decoupage medium to the flat metal surface of the binder clip, and carefully press the map pieces on. A coat of sealant will ensure they withstand daily use, adding a personalized touch to your documents.

32. IKEA Map Clock Hack

Learn about the IKEA map clock hack

Give a plain IKEA wall clock a complete personality transplant with an old map. Carefully remove the clock’s face and replace it with a section of your chosen map, ensuring the central hole for the clock mechanism aligns perfectly. This budget-friendly IKEA hack instantly elevates a simple timepiece into a unique piece of wall art, displaying your favorite part of the world.
